The ternary oxide system MoO3-SiO2-Al2O3 was prepared by coprecipitation method.The pH of coprecipitation has been varied from pH = 2 to pH = 8 and its effect on the acidic properties of the ternary oxide acidic system was studied by butylamine titration.The MoO3-SiO2-Al2O3 prepared from highly acidic solution has low acid strength.The total acid amount of the ternary oxide decreased considerably at higher pH (>6) of coprecipitation.It was found that the total acid amount of MoO3-SiO2-Al2O3 containing 9.7 percent (by weight) of MoO3 and silica to alumina molar ratio 16.6 is very high compared with that of SiO2-Al2O3 of the same silica to alumina molar ratio.The acid strength of SiO2-Al2O3 is reduced by the incorporation of MoO3.Increase in calcination temperature increased the acid strength.The catalytic activity of MoO3-SiO2-Al2O3 was found to be very high for the alkylation of toluene with 2-propanol.The products are found to be o-cymene, p-cymene, and three isomers of diisopropyltoluenes.Reaction temperature >200 deg C, higher liquid hourly space velocity, and higher alcohol content in the feed decreased the total conversion of 2-propanol to isopropyltoluenes.The acidic property and catalytic activity of MoO3-SiO2-Al2O3 are not considerably reduced up to four successive regeneration cycles.
